Maciej is a Polish architect, based in Switzerland, leading his architectural practice MS86A | Maciej Sokolnicki Architects, which delivers bold and thoughtful architectural projects worldwide. Educated at the Bartlett (UCL London), TU Berlin, and Poznań University of Technology.Maciej has refined his creative voice under the mentorship of visionary architects such as Daniel Libeskind, Massimiliano Fuksas, and Zvi Hecker. Immersed in the Swiss architectural culture, he developed a lasting reverence for precision, function, and architectural clarity—principles that continue to define his practice. His diverse portfolio spans residential projects, cultural institutions, educational spaces, museums, offices, and bridges.He is a co-author of the Berdychowskie Bridges in Poznań, Poland—a newly opened landmark project that merges architecture and engineering to reshape the city’s urban fabric and elevate the public experience of the surrounding historical context. Inspired by fatherhood, Maciej co-founded BAVVIC, a modular, award-winning toy that transforms architectural thinking into hands-on learning for children.He has been recognized with international design awards, including the Spielwarenmesse Award, and the Good Design Award.Whether designing a bridge or a small object, Maciej approaches each project with the same quiet intensity to his work: a deep appreciation for precision, endurance, and simplicity.
